### Step 6 — String extraction

Run the Tarnfield extraction script to pull translation strings from the Opaline bundle. The script writes a manifest that auditors can diff against the prior release; any unexpected string source should be flagged for review. The manifest is then signed with the deploy key below.

deploy key for yadup-badug: bky6_rLH3qD

## Formula Sandbox Environment Variables

Quillsum evaluates user-supplied formulas inside an isolated interpreter. Reviewers checking sandbox changes should confirm that SANDBOX_CPU_MS and SANDBOX_MEM_MB remain set; removing either disables resource limits entirely, which must block merge. The sandbox also signs evaluation results so the host can verify they came from the isolated process rather than injected code. That signing key is set in sandbox.env on the following line:

secret setting of tajof-bahif: COURIER_KEY3=65d

Runbook: Pennywhistle notification fan-out backpressure. When the fan-out workers fall behind, the outbox table balloons and delivery latency spikes — you'll see it first in the Dovetail queue-depth graph. Don't just scale workers; check whether a single noisy tenant is flooding the topic, and throttle them via the tenant config first. If you do scale, bump FANOUT_WORKERS in the deploy env, redeploy, and watch for drain within ten minutes. The workers authenticate to the broker with a credential set on the next line of the env file.

env line for tagaf-yahif: LEDGER_TOKEN29=a7e22fd0ee7d43436e62c1c3439fb

- [ ] Autocomplete index re-key (Nimblesearch). Yes, the index is slow — that's why we're splitting the shard keys during this ceremony, so reviewer sign-off covers both the re-key and the shard map change. Confirm the old signing key is revoked before the new one goes live, and that the witness log has two signatures. Once both witnesses initial the log, unseal the escrow envelope with the recovery passphrase below.

vault phrase of tajop-tahop = druix-druwyn